¿Qué es el software de cifrado?
El software de cifrado convierte el texto legible en cifrado ilegible aplicando algoritmos que solo pueden ser revertidos por la frase o la clave. Existen formas seguras de cifrado y formas inseguras, ya que los algoritmos débiles pueden ser rotos por la misma potencia de la computadora que genera algoritmos fuertes. El estándar actual adoptado por el gobierno de los Estados Unidos es el estándar de cifrado avanzado (AES), basado en bloques de 128 bits. El estándar anterior conocido como el estándar de cifrado de datos (DES) se basa en bloques de 56 bits y ahora se considera inseguro.
El estándar AES se extrajo de un grupo más grande de algoritmos desarrollados por Joan Daemen y Vincent Rijmen de Begium. Su software de cifrado se conoce como Rijndael . Dos ejemplos de software de cifrado en competencia en esta categoría incluyen Twofish y Serpent.
El software de cifrado como AES, Twofish y Serpent depende de una sola contraseña o clave compartida para cifrar y descifrar datos, y por esta razón se los conocen como Symmetric Schemes. Este tipo de software de cifrado se utiliza para asegurar datos almacenados. También se puede usar para cifrar un volumen completo o disco duro. Para usar la unidad, uno debe montar el volumen usando una frase de pases. Cuando uno desmonta la unidad, el volumen vuelve a su estado cifrado.
Los esquemas de cifradoasimétricos usan un par de clave para cifrar y descifrar datos. Este tipo de cifrado a menudo se usa en correo electrónico y otras formas de comunicación. El par de claves incluye una clave privada y una clave pública que está vinculada o asociada. La clave pública se puede dar libremente a cualquiera que se use para cifrar datos enviados al propietario de la clave pública. Una vez que algo se ha cifrado utilizando la clave pública, solo la clave privada de ese par de claves, mantenida en confianza por el propietario, puede descifrar los datos. El software de cifrado asimétrico se considera más seguro que los esquemas simétricos porque la clave de descifrado no es Shared.
En conversaciones seguras de correo electrónico, ambas partes usan software de cifrado para generar sus propios pares de claves, luego intercambiar claves públicas. Ahora cada persona puede enviar correo encriptado al otro, y a su llegada, esa persona usa su clave privada para descifrar el correo. Estas operaciones se pueden realizar sin problemas mediante complementos de correo electrónico utilizados con software de cifrado. Pretty Good Privacy® (PGP) es un software de cifrado que funciona con algunos programas de correo electrónico populares, y la versión de código abierto de PGP conocido como GNUPG también se puede usar con el complemento ENIGMA ™ en Mozilla® Thunderbird® para cifrado automático y descifrado.
Hay una gran cantidad de programas de cifrado disponibles en línea, muchos gratis. Si está buscando algo para asegurar sus datos almacenados o para el cifrado de volumen, los programas de tipo AES funcionan bien. Si buscan cifrar su correo electrónico, los programas asimétricos basados en pares de claves proporcionan la mejor seguridad. En el último caso, los programas diferentes podrían trabajar entre sí enCiertos casos, pero probablemente sea más fácil para las personas nuevas en cifrado usar el mismo software de cifrado para garantizar la compatibilidad.